by D. Benco ‧ RELEASE DATE: N/A
A photograph on the wall of a brother and sister serves as the springboard for these autobiographical reminiscences dealing with the childhood of Tita and Tito. The author follows in detail the everyday life of these two Italian middle class children, their schooling, the death of their mother, up to their maturity. It is a rather depressing though slight little book, without great vitality or significance, but delicately written.
